I've Been Sacked For No Reason by FavoredbyGOD: 9:15am On Feb 01
When Obafemi Awolowo University Teaching Hospital Ile Ife Osun was recruiting in 2020, I applied.
In June 2021 OAUTH invited us for exam. I wrote the exam and had the second highest score out of over 200 candidates that applied for the same post.
I was not offered the job because I have no connection.

In October 2022, I saw the notice on nairaland job section that OAUTH is recruiting again. I brought it to the notice of a VIP that I know, showed him the proof of passing the previous year exam since no new exam is being conducted. He was impressed, raised concerns on the issue and I got the job

My appreciation post


https://www.nairaland.com/1963601/monthly-net-salary-federal-government/1626#121475324


https://www.nairaland.com/7675334/ever-gotten-job-via-nairaland#122909569

Since 2022, we have not been paid any salary and we keep working at OAUTH. The Minister of Health called us desperate job seekers after we cried out for mercy that we are starving and directed that 1500 health workers be sacked even without been paid any salary. We worked for over a year at OAUTH without salary despite the money they collected for us during verification, the money we spent in relocating, transportation...

Our side Hustle is gone, I lost my four years relationship to this. She clocked 30 and couldn't wait again.
I know of a colleague who have to abort his wife pregnancy because there is no hope of her catering for the new born.
